Prioritizes distribution of 9-1-1 System and Emergency Response Trust Fund monies; permits use of funds for certain expenses incurred by counties and municipalities for the provision and maintenance of 9-1-1 emergency services.
Impact
If enacted, A2496 will significantly impact the funding mechanisms for emergency services at the county and municipal levels. By establishing clear priorities for the distribution of trust fund resources, the bill seeks to ensure that larger public safety answering points receive adequate funding before smaller entities. This could lead to improved emergency response capabilities in heavily populated areas while also securing necessary financial support for less populated regions, thereby enhancing overall emergency preparedness in the state.
Summary
Assembly Bill A2496 amends the provisions of the 9-1-1 System and Emergency Response Trust Fund Account to prioritize the distribution of funds for emergency services. It allows the appropriated funds to cover several costs incurred by counties and municipalities, which include the provision and maintenance of 9-1-1 emergency services. The bill aims to enhance the efficiency and effectiveness of emergency response systems throughout the state by ensuring that local centers have the financial resources necessary for their operations.
Contention
While proponents argue that the bill is essential for streamlining funding and supporting local emergency services significantly, there are concerns about the implications of prioritizing funding. Critics may contend that allocating funds primarily to larger public safety operations could create disparities where smaller or rural areas might struggle to access necessary resources for their 9-1-1 operations. The debate around the bill reflects broader discussions about resource allocation, local needs, and state-level oversight of emergency services.
